WPF录制屏幕与视频录像资源文件:开源项目推荐
去发现同类优质开源项目:https://gitcode.com/
WPF录制屏幕与视频录像资源文件介绍
基于WPF技术,实现屏幕录制与视频录像,轻松捕捉屏幕活动,自定义录制参数。
项目介绍
在现代软件开发领域,屏幕录制和视频录像功能在多个应用场景中变得越来越重要。无论是制作教学视频、直播游戏过程,还是进行软件演示,这项技术都显得尤为关键。WPF录制屏幕与视频录像资源文件项目,正是为了满足这些需求而开发的开源项目。该项目提供了两个核心模块,分别用于屏幕录制和视频录像。
项目技术分析
该项目采用WPF(Windows Presentation Foundation)技术构建,WPF是.NET框架的一部分,它为Windows客户端应用程序提供了一个统一的编程模型。以下是项目的两个主要技术亮点:
-
屏幕录制功能:该功能可以捕获计算机屏幕上的一切活动,包括操作系统的桌面、应用程序窗口以及游戏等。捕获的内容可以被保存为多种格式的视频文件,如MP4、AVI等。
-
自定义视频参数:视频录像模块允许用户自定义录制的视频分辨率、帧率和格式。这种灵活性使得开发者可以根据具体的应用场景来调整视频质量,以适应不同的需求和硬件配置。
项目及技术应用场景
屏幕录制
屏幕录制功能广泛用于以下场景:
- 教育领域:教师可以录制教学视频,为学生提供在线学习资源。
- 软件演示:开发者可以录制软件操作过程,用于产品演示或教程制作。
- 游戏直播:游戏玩家可以录制自己的游戏过程,分享到社交媒体上。
视频录像
视频录像功能则在以下场景中发挥作用:
- 安全监控:在企业或家庭安全监控系统中,自定义的视频参数可以更好地适应不同的监控需求。
- 远程会议:在远程视频会议中,可以录制会议内容,以便后期回顾和存档。
项目特点
- 稳定性:该项目已在Visual Studio 2017环境下测试通过,确保了代码的稳定性和可靠性。
- 灵活性:用户可以根据需求自定义视频的分辨率、帧率和格式,以适应不同的应用场景。
- 易用性:项目提供的代码简单明了,易于理解和使用,适合各种水平的开发者。
- 学习价值:对于希望深入学习WPF和视频处理技术的开发者来说,该项目是一个很好的学习资源。
结语
WPF录制屏幕与视频录像资源文件项目,以其稳定性、灵活性和易用性,成为了屏幕录制和视频录像领域的优秀开源项目。无论您是教育工作者、软件开发者还是游戏爱好者,该项目都能为您提供强大的技术支持。赶快加入这个项目,开启您的屏幕录制与视频录像之旅吧!
去发现同类优质开源项目:https://gitcode.com/
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考